Transaction 65e4e089b62156cecacfb06e68feb6f9f96c3b312e17d58c32593f74155a2dbc
2 Input
2 Outputs
- 65e4e089b62156cecacfb06e68feb6f9f96c3b312e17d58c32593f74155a2dbc:0
- 65e4e089b62156cecacfb06e68feb6f9f96c3b312e17d58c32593f74155a2dbc:1
value 13174000
address 3DLfxyo2z4K4KQBey2Q5dXgmhPXqwcrEA6
value 20481320
address 1DCHh1pAvUKdLVuDZUoWoXRxyyG4gDBQyZ